如何实现DeDecms的永久免登录或自动登录功能?

要实现DeDecms的免登陆或自动登陆方法,你可以利用火车头采集器(LocoySpider)进行自动化操作。以下是具体步骤:,,1. **安装火车头采集器**:确保你已经安装了火车头采集器,并熟悉其基本使用方法。,,2. **创建任务**:在火车头采集器中创建一个新任务,设置目标网站和采集规则。,,3. **配置Cookies**:为了实现免登陆或自动登陆,你需要在任务中配置Cookies。这可以通过以下几种方式实现:, **手动获取Cookies**:手动登录目标网站,然后使用浏览器的开发者工具获取登录后的Cookies。将这些Cookies复制到火车头采集器的任务设置中。, **使用插件**:有些版本的火车头采集器可能支持插件,你可以尝试寻找相关的免登陆或自动登陆插件来简化操作。,,4. **设置Cookies有效期**:为了确保永不过期,你可以在任务设置中将Cookies的有效期设置为一个非常大的值,例如几年或几十年后。不过,需要注意的是,这种方法可能会受到服务器端的限制,因为服务器可能会在一定时间后使Cookies失效。,,5. **测试和调试**:完成上述设置后,运行任务并进行测试。如果发现无法正常免登陆或自动登陆,需要检查Cookies是否正确以及是否有其他限制因素。,,6. **定期更新Cookies**:虽然你希望实现永不过期的免登陆/自动登陆,但建议定期检查和更新Cookies,以确保任务的稳定性和可靠性。,,以上方法可能并不适用于所有情况,特别是当目标网站有较强的反爬虫机制时。频繁尝试免登陆或自动登陆可能会被视为恶意行为,导致IP被封禁或其他不良后果。在使用这些方法时,请务必遵守目标网站的使用条款和政策。

要实现火车头采集器与DedeCMS系统的免登陆和自动登陆,可以按照以下步骤进行配置:

环境准备

1、下载火车头采集器:确保已安装并配置好火车头采集器。

2、下载DedeCMS免登陆接口文件:获取适用于DedeCMS的免登陆接口文件(如jiekou.php)。

配置免登陆接口

1、上传接口文件到DedeCMS根目录:根据DedeCMS网站的编码格式(UTF8或GBK),选择相应的免登陆接口文件(jiekou_utf8.php或jiekou_gbk.php),并将其上传到DedeCMS根目录(如www/dede/)。

2、修改接口文件参数:打开接口文件,设置用户ID为管理员账号ID(通常为1),用户名设置为“admin”。

3、配置远程站点:如果需要远程发布文章,启用远程站点功能,并在FTP类中初始化配置。

配置火车头采集器

1、导入发布模块:打开火车头采集器,进入Web发布配置管理,选择“更多”>“导入”,导入DedeCMS免登陆接口文章发布模块。

2、设置发布参数:在发布模块中,填写后台配置名,保存配置,特别注意,发布地址后缀应设置为userid=admin。

3、添加采集任务:在火车头采集器中添加新的采集任务,指定采集网址、规则及发布目标(即DedeCMS网站)。

4、测试发布:运行采集任务,检查文章是否成功发布到DedeCMS网站,并验证是否需要调整发布参数。

通过以上步骤,可以实现火车头采集器与DedeCMS系统的免登陆和自动登陆功能,从而简化发布流程,提高运营效率,在进行任何配置更改之前,建议备份相关文件以防数据丢失。

FAQs

1、如何确保免登陆接口的安全性?

确保接口文件仅对可信的IP地址开放访问权限,避免被恶意利用。

定期更新接口文件和密码,增强安全性。

2、如果发布失败怎么办?

检查网络连接是否正常,确保火车头采集器能够访问DedeCMS网站。

检查接口文件和发布参数是否正确配置。

查看DedeCMS网站的错误日志,找出具体原因并解决。

3、是否可以实现定时自动采集和发布?

是的,火车头采集器支持定时任务功能,可以设置定时采集和发布时间,实现自动化运营。

火车头采集实现DeDecms免登陆/自动登陆方法(永不过期)

1. 前言

DeDecms是一款基于PHP和MySQL的CMS系统,因其易用性和功能丰富性而被广泛使用,本文将介绍如何使用火车头采集器实现DeDecms的免登陆/自动登陆功能,使网站管理员能够实现永不过期的自动登录

2. 准备工作

如何实现DeDecms的永久免登录或自动登录功能?

火车头采集器:一款功能强大的网站数据采集工具。

DeDecms后台账号:用于登录DeDecms系统的账号信息。

3. 实现步骤

3.1 获取登录表单数据

1、打开DeDecms后台登录页面。

2、使用火车头采集器选中登录表单。

3、采集表单中的用户名、密码、验证码等字段。

3.2 登录并获取会话信息

1、在采集器中设置登录操作,将采集到的用户名、密码等数据填入相应的表单字段。

2、设置请求方法为POST,并填写登录URL。

3、执行登录操作,如果登录成功,系统会返回一个包含会话信息的cookie。

3.3 分析会话信息

1、在登录成功后,查看浏览器的cookie,找到与DeDecms相关的会话cookie。

2、分析cookie的值,了解其结构和组成。

3.4 实现自动登录

1、在火车头采集器中,新建一个采集任务。

2、在任务设置中,设置请求方法为GET或POST,取决于DeDecms的登录方式。

3、在请求参数中,添加采集到的会话cookie。

4、设置请求URL为DeDecms后台首页或其他需要访问的页面。

5、执行采集任务,如果操作成功,系统将自动登录

4. 注意事项

安全性:确保使用的账号信息安全,避免泄露。

更新:定期检查DeDecms系统更新,以应对可能的反作弊措施。

兼容性:测试不同浏览器和操作系统下的自动登录功能。

5. 归纳

通过以上步骤,您可以使用火车头采集器实现DeDecms的免登陆/自动登陆功能,这样,管理员可以更加方便地管理网站,提高工作效率。

原创文章,作者:未希,如若转载,请注明出处:https://www.kdun.com/ask/1125971.html

(0)
未希的头像未希新媒体运营
上一篇 2024-10-02
下一篇 2024-10-02

发表回复

您的电子邮箱地址不会被公开。 必填项已用 * 标注

免费注册
电话联系

400-880-8834

产品咨询
产品咨询
分享本页
返回顶部
云产品限时秒杀。精选云产品高防服务器,20M大带宽限量抢购  >>点击进入